The Swallows of Kabul is a movie directed by Zabou Breitman and Eléa Gobbé-Mévellec in 2019 and based on the book Swallows of Kabul by Yasmina Khadra, first published in 2002. The movie features Simon Abkarian, Zita Hanrot, Swann Arlaud, Hiam Abbass, Jean-Claude Deret, Sébastien Pouderoux, and others.

Storyline

Summer 1998, Kabul in ruins is occupied by the Taliban. In love despite the daily violence and misery, Mohsen and Zunaira want to believe in the future. But a senseless act by Mohsen will upset their lives forever.
